Salted Caramel Pretzel Bark Recipe

Ingredients

Scale

Chocolate Layer

  • 1 (12 oz) bag semi-sweet chocolate chips (about 2 cups)
  • 2 tbsp vegetable oil

Pretzels

  • 8 oz mini pretzel twists (1/2 of a 16 oz bag)

Caramel Topping

  • 1 (11 oz) bag kraft caramel bits
  • 2 tbsp heavy whipping cream


Instructions

  1. Prepare the Chocolate: In a microwave-safe bowl, combine the semi-sweet chocolate chips with vegetable oil. Microwave in 30-second intervals, stirring thoroughly between each interval until the chocolate is fully melted and smooth.
  2. Layer the Chocolate: Line a baking sheet with parchment paper or a silicone baking mat. Spread three-quarters of the melted chocolate evenly over the lined sheet to form a smooth layer, reserving the remaining chocolate for later use.
  3. Add Pretzels: Scatter the mini pretzel twists evenly over the melted chocolate layer. Gently press the pretzels into the chocolate to ensure they adhere well.
  4. Melt the Caramel: In a separate microwave-safe bowl, combine the kraft caramel bits with heavy whipping cream. Microwave in 30-second intervals, stirring between each interval until the caramel is melted completely and smooth.
  5. Assemble the Bark: Evenly pour the melted caramel over the pretzels, covering them. Then, drizzle the remaining melted chocolate over the caramel layer to create an attractive finish.
  6. Set the Bark: Transfer the baking sheet to the refrigerator and let it chill until the chocolate and caramel are fully set, firming up enough to break or cut into individual pieces.

Notes

  • For a glossy finish on melted chocolate, ensure no water gets into the bowl while melting.
  • Use a silicone baking mat for easy removal of the bark without sticking.
  • You can substitute mini pretzel twists with pretzel rods broken into pieces if preferred.
  • Store the bark in an airtight container in the refrigerator to maintain freshness and crunch.
  • This recipe can be doubled easily to serve a larger crowd or for gifting purposes.
